Using Instagram Reels to Boost Shopify Sales

Instagram Reels allow you to create engaging, short videos showcasing your products in action, highlighting key features, or sharing customer testimonials. These videos can capture attention quickly and encourage viewers to visit your Shopify store via links in your bio or Instagram Shopping tags. For beginners, setting up Instagram Shopping through Shopify is straightforward and can improve the purchase journey by allowing users to buy directly from posts.

To maximize impact, coordinate your Reels content with SEO-friendly blog posts on your Shopify site. For example, a Reel demonstrating a product's use can link to a detailed buying guide or FAQ article on your blog. This combination helps build trust, educates customers, and improves organic search rankings by targeting long-tail keywords related to your products.

Optimizing Facebook and Social Content for Ecommerce

Facebook remains a powerful platform for reaching diverse audiences through posts, videos, and ads. Sharing product highlights, customer reviews, and behind-the-scenes content can drive traffic to your Shopify store. Facebook's integration with Shopify also supports seamless shopping experiences, enabling product tagging and checkout options within the platform.

When creating social content for Facebook, focus on clear calls to action and links to relevant Shopify collection pages or blog posts. For instance, a Facebook post about a seasonal sale can link to a curated collection of discounted products, while a video tutorial might link to a product education article. This approach encourages deeper engagement and higher conversion rates by providing valuable information alongside social promotions.

Creating SEO-Ready Blog Content to Support Social Campaigns

While social media generates immediate interest, SEO-optimized blog content sustains long-term traffic and sales. Shopify merchants should aim to publish structured blog drafts that cover product education, collection highlights, buying guides, and FAQs. These posts target long-tail search queries that potential customers use when researching products, helping your store rank higher in search engines.

Using a Shopify blog draft generator powered by AI can simplify the content creation process by transforming keywords and product data into well-organized drafts. However, human review and editing remain crucial to ensure accuracy, brand voice consistency, and avoidance of generic or repetitive content. Linking blog posts internally to products and collections also improves site navigation and SEO value.

Integrating Social Content with Shopify Store Features

To create a seamless customer journey from social media to purchase, align your Instagram and Facebook content with Shopify store features such as collections, navigation menus, and Shopify Search. For example, social posts promoting a product category should link to the corresponding collection page on your store, making it easy for visitors to browse related items.

Additionally, consider using Shopify apps that enhance social selling, abandoned cart recovery, and checkout optimization. Combining these tools with well-crafted social and blog content increases the chances of converting visitors into paying customers. Monitoring analytics from both Shopify and social platforms helps refine your strategies over time.

Frequently Asked Questions

FAQ 1: What is the best way to link Instagram Reels to my Shopify store?
Answer: Use Instagram Shopping tags to tag your products directly in Reels or include a clear call to action directing viewers to the link in your bio, which should lead to a relevant product or collection page on your Shopify store.
Takeaway: Make product discovery seamless from Reels to your store.
